The Legal Implications of Asbestos Exposure and Mesothelioma
Mesothelioma, a grave form of cancer directly linked to asbestos exposure, can have devastating consequences for victims and their families. If you or a loved one has been diagnosed with mesothelioma due to asbestos contact, you may be entitled to significant financial compensation.
Claiming damages involves constructing a compelling case that demonstrates the link between your illness and past asbestos exposure. This often requires thorough medical documentation, evidence from former employers or witnesses, and expert analysis of workplace safety records.
A experienced mesothelioma attorney can guide you through the complex legal system. They will represent for your rights, settle with insurance companies on your behalf, and help you secure the maximum deserved compensation. Remember, time is of the essence in these cases, so it's essential to consult to a lawyer as soon as possible.

Navigating the Legal Landscape: Obtaining Compensation for Mesothelioma
Facing a mesothelioma diagnosis is a devastating and challenging time. In addition to the physical toll, the financial burden of treatment can be overwhelming. Fortunately, there are legal avenues available to help victims obtain compensation for their suffering and medical expenses.
Finding legal representation from an attorney focused on mesothelioma claims is crucial. These attorneys possess the knowledge and resources to navigate the complex legal system and develop a strong case on your behalf.
Key steps include identifying all potential sources of asbestos exposure, gathering medical records and evidence, and filing a timely claim against liable parties.
A successful mesothelioma lawsuit often involves establishing a direct link between asbestos exposure and the development of the disease. Attorneys will work diligently to gather evidence, including medical diagnoses, expert testimony, and documentation of past workplaces or activities involving asbestos.
The compensation awarded in mesothelioma cases can vary widely depending on factors such as the severity of the illness, treatment costs, lost wages, and pain and suffering.
